NEW KPOP isn't trying to be Mnet. It's a French channel that treats K-pop as ambient music television, think long blocks of music videos, often with minimal interruption. The programming leans heavily on chill and general entertainment categories, so you won't find survival shows or hard-hittting interviews here. What you get instead is a carefully curated playlist of MVs from BTS, Blackpink, NewJeans, and deeper cuts, all presented with French subtitles and occasional host segments that feel more like a radio interlude than TV. The pacing is deliberately slow. No flashy graphics, no countdowns. Just songs, one after another, with the occasional fashion or lifestyle segment spliced in.
